24 // All application global declarations, that are not going to be exposed to
25 // the C++ API are defined here.
26
27 #ifndef __LS_GLOBAL_PRIVATE_H__
28 #define __LS_GLOBAL_PRIVATE_H__
29
30 #include "global.h"
31 #include "Exception.h"
32 #include <sstream>
33
34 #if HAVE_CONFIG_H
35 # include <config.h>
36 #endif
37
38 #if CONFIG_DEBUG_LEVEL > 0
39 # define dmsg(debuglevel,x) if (CONFIG_DEBUG_LEVEL >= debuglevel) {printf x; fflush(stdout);}
40 #else
41 # define dmsg(debuglevel,x)
42 #endif // CONFIG_DEBUG_LEVEL > 0
43
44 #define EMMS __asm__ __volatile__ ("emms" ::: "st", "st(1)", "st(2)", "st(3)", "st(4)", "st(5)", "st(6)", "st(7)", "mm0", "mm1", "mm2", "mm3", "mm4", "mm5", "mm6", "mm7")
45
46 /// defines globally the bit depth of used samples
47 typedef int16_t sample_t;
48
49 // macro to check for a certain version (or newer) of GCC
50 #define GNUC_VERSION_PREREQ(major,minor) (__GNUC__ > (major) || (__GNUC__ == (major) && __GNUC_MINOR__ >= (minor)))
51 // macro which checks if GCC vector extensions are avialable
52 #define HAVE_GCC_VECTOR_EXTENSIONS ( GNUC_VERSION_PREREQ(3,3) && ( defined(__i386__) || defined(__x86_64__) || defined(_ARCH_PPC) ) )
53 // v4sf is used by some routines that make use of GCC vector extensions (ie AudioChannel.cpp)
54 typedef float v4sf __attribute__ ((vector_size(16)));
55
56 /**
57 * Whether a function / method call was successful, or if warnings or even an
58 * error occured.
59 */
60 enum result_type_t {
61 result_type_success,
62 result_type_warning,
63 result_type_error
64 };
65
66 /**
67 * Used whenever a detailed description of the result of a function / method
68 * call is needed.
69 */
70 struct result_t {
71 result_type_t type; ///< success, warning or error
72 int code; ///< warning or error code
73 String message; ///< detailed warning or error message
74 };
75
76 template<class T> inline String ToString(T o) {
77 std::stringstream ss;
78 ss << o;
79 return ss.str();
80 }
81
82 inline int ToInt(const std::string& s) throw(LinuxSampler::Exception) {
83 int i;
84 std::istringstream iss(s);
85 if(!(iss >> i)) throw LinuxSampler::Exception("Not an integer");
86 return i;
87 }
88
89 class Runnable {
90 public:
91 virtual ~Runnable() { }
92 virtual void Run() = 0;
93 };
94
95 extern double GLOBAL_VOLUME;
96 extern int GLOBAL_MAX_VOICES;
97 extern int GLOBAL_MAX_STREAMS;
98
99 // I read with some Linux kernel versions (between 2.4.18 and 2.4.21)
100 // sscanf() might be buggy regarding parsing of hex characters, so ...
101 int hexToNumber(char hex_digit);
102 int hexsToNumber(char hex_digit0, char hex_digit1 = '0');
103
104 #endif // __LS_GLOBAL_PRIVATE_H__
